										<content:encoded><![CDATA[<h2 class="wp-block-heading">Spix&#8217;s Macaw: A Symbol of Hope for Brazil&#8217;s Endangered Species</h2>

<h2 class="wp-block-heading">Rediscovery of a Lost Bird</h2>

<p>For over a decade, the Spix&#8217;s Macaw, a critically endangered bird native to Brazil, was believed to be extinct in the wild. However, in 2023, a local farmer named Nauto Sergio Oliveira spotted a solitary individual near Curaçá, Brazil. This sighting sparked hope for the survival of this iconic species.</p>

<h2 class="wp-block-heading">Characteristics and History</h2>

<p>The Spix&#8217;s Macaw (Cyanopsitta spixii) is a medium-sized parrot with distinctive blue plumage. It was first described in 1819 by German biologist Johann Baptist von Spix. After its initial discovery, the bird was rarely seen, and ornithologists searched for it throughout the 20th century.</p>

<h2 class="wp-block-heading">Threats and Extinction</h2>

<p>The Spix&#8217;s Macaw faced numerous threats that led to its decline in the wild. Pet trade trapping and the loss of its natural habitat, the dry Caatinga forests, were major contributing factors. Invasive African bees also competed with the birds for nesting cavities.</p>

<h2 class="wp-block-heading">Conservation Efforts</h2>

<p>Despite the challenges, conservationists have worked tirelessly to restore the Spix&#8217;s Macaw to its natural habitat. In 2014, the Brazilian Fund for Biodiversity launched the Ararinha na Natureza project, which created over 100,000 acres of protected forest around Curaçá.</p>

<h2 class="wp-block-heading">Captive Breeding and Reintroduction</h2>

<p>Breeders in Qatar, Germany, and Brazil currently care for a population of approximately 130 Spix&#8217;s Macaws. These birds were raised from captive populations and are planned to be released into the forests near Curaçá over the next few years.</p>

<h2 class="wp-block-heading">The Importance of the Sighting</h2>

<p>The sighting of the wild Spix&#8217;s Macaw is a significant breakthrough for conservationists. It provides a model for understanding the bird&#8217;s behavior and habitat requirements. This knowledge is crucial for the success of future reintroduction efforts.</p>

<h2 class="wp-block-heading">Local Significance</h2>

<p>The Spix&#8217;s Macaw holds a special place in the hearts of the local community of Curaçá. It is seen as a symbol of the city, and its rediscovery has sparked immense pride and excitement. The sighting has also galvanized the community to protect the bird and its habitat.</p>

<h2 class="wp-block-heading">Ongoing Monitoring and Protection</h2>

<p>Brazil&#8217;s biodiversity agency, ICMBio, is leading an expedition with local residents to relocate and observe the wild Spix&#8217;s Macaw. The aim is to ensure its safety and gather valuable data for future conservation efforts.</p>

										<content:encoded><![CDATA[<h2 class="wp-block-heading">Rediscovering the Aleutian Cackling Goose: A Conservation Success Story</h2>

<h2 class="wp-block-heading">The Extinction Crisis</h2>

<p>In the late 1700s and early 1800s, fur trappers brought foxes to the Aleutian Islands. These foxes preyed on the eggs and goslings of the Aleutian cackling goose, leading to a population crash. By 1940, the species was declared extinct.</p>

<h2 class="wp-block-heading">Bob &#8220;Sea Otter&#8221; Jones and the Rediscovery</h2>

<p>In 1962, Bob &#8220;Sea Otter&#8221; Jones embarked on a daring expedition to Buldir Island, a remote outpost in the Aleutians. Despite treacherous conditions, Jones searched for any sign of the lost geese. His persistence paid off when he spotted a flock of Aleutian cackling geese flying west.</p>

<h2 class="wp-block-heading">Hope Amidst Doubt</h2>

<p>Jones&#8217; discovery sparked hope, but it was tempered by doubt. The geese could have been a different species. Undeterred, Jones focused his search on Buldir Island, believing it could be a sanctuary for the geese.</p>

<h2 class="wp-block-heading">A Pristine Island</h2>

<p>As Jones approached Buldir Island, he was greeted by a thriving ecosystem teeming with wildlife, including sea otters, puffins, murres, and sea lions. He had stumbled upon a land untouched by trappers or foxes.</p>

<h2 class="wp-block-heading">Confirmation and Celebration</h2>

<p>On the high sea cliffs, Jones finally spotted his reward: 56 Aleutian cackling geese. The sound of their squeaking cackles, unheard by humans for decades, filled the air. Jones&#8217; discovery paved the way for the recovery of the species.</p>

<h2 class="wp-block-heading">Rescue and Recovery</h2>

<p>The Aleutian cackling goose became one of the first animals declared an endangered species. Jones collected goslings for captive breeding and continued to remove foxes from other islands. Through his efforts, foxes were eradicated from Amchitka Island, creating a safe haven for the geese.</p>

<h2 class="wp-block-heading">Reintroduction and Resilience</h2>

<p>Biologists trained by Jones reintroduced the geese to Amchitka and other western islands. Initially, the geese struggled, but their numbers gradually increased. From a few hundred, they grew to thousands, becoming a testament to the power of conservation.</p>

<h2 class="wp-block-heading">A Conservation Legacy</h2>

<p>Today, tens of thousands of Aleutian cackling geese thrive on fox-free islands. The species was removed from the Endangered Species List in 2001, marking a significant conservation victory.</p>

										<content:encoded><![CDATA[<h2 class="wp-block-heading">Eastern Barred Bandicoot: A Remarkable Recovery Story</h2>

<h2 class="wp-block-heading">Captive Breeding: A Lifeline for Extinct Species</h2>

<p>In 1988, the eastern barred bandicoot was declared extinct in the wild. However, thanks to a dedicated captive breeding program, this small marsupial has made an incredible comeback. Scientists removed 40 bandicoots from the last remaining population and established a breeding program at zoos and wildlife sanctuaries. Within a few decades, the captive population had grown to over 1,500 individuals.</p>

<h2 class="wp-block-heading">Reintroduction: Facing the Challenges</h2>

<p>Despite the success of captive breeding, reintroducing the eastern barred bandicoot to the wild proved to be a significant challenge. Six reintroductions failed due to fox predation. A 2011 recovery plan identified the need to eliminate foxes from release sites before reintroducing bandicoots.</p>

<h2 class="wp-block-heading">Islands and Fenced Enclosures: Safe Havens</h2>

<p>The recovery team released bandicoots onto fox-free islands and fenced enclosures on the mainland. These protected areas provided a safe haven for the bandicoots to establish new populations. By 2021, 1,500 bandicoots had been successfully reintroduced to four fenced areas and three islands.</p>

<h2 class="wp-block-heading">Maremma Dogs: Unlikely Protectors</h2>

<p>To expand the bandicoots&#8217; range beyond fenced areas, scientists turned to an innovative solution: Maremma sheepdogs. These large, protective dogs have been trained to deter foxes from bandicoot territories. Over the past two years, bandicoots have been released into open grasslands with Maremmas and sheep for protection.</p>

<h2 class="wp-block-heading">Genetic Diversity: A Crucial Element</h2>

<p>The lack of genetic diversity in the Victorian sub-species of eastern barred bandicoot posed a serious threat to its long-term survival. A 2013 study revealed that all living Victorian bandicoots were descended from just 19 individuals. To address this issue, the recovery team launched a genetic rescue program, breeding Tasmanian bandicoots with the endangered mainland ones. This increased the genetic diversity of the Victorian population and improved its resilience.</p>

<h2 class="wp-block-heading">Fox Control: A Balancing Act</h2>

<p>While Maremma dogs have proven effective in deterring foxes, they do not completely eliminate them from bandicoot territories. Instead, they create a sense of unease for foxes, making them less likely to linger in areas where the dogs are present. This strategy allows bandicoots to coexist with foxes while reducing the risk of predation.</p>

<h2 class="wp-block-heading">Monitoring and Research: Guiding the Recovery</h2>

<p>Camera traps and other monitoring techniques are used to track bandicoot movements and assess the effectiveness of conservation measures. Scientists are also studying the predator-wary behavior of bandicoots, with the goal of breeding individuals that are more likely to avoid foxes.</p>

										<content:encoded><![CDATA[<h2 class="wp-block-heading">Wolves Return to California: Shasta Pack Spotted After 100 Years</h2>

<h2 class="wp-block-heading">Discovery of the Shasta Pack</h2>

<p>In a historic event, biologists have confirmed the presence of the first wolf pack in California in over a century. The pack, aptly named the Shasta Pack, consists of two adult wolves and five pups, all adorned with striking black fur. Trail cameras captured the first glimpse of a lone wolf, prompting biologists to investigate further.</p>

<h2 class="wp-block-heading">OR7&#8217;s Legacy and the Rogue River Pack</h2>

<p>The return of wolves to California can be traced back to the legendary OR7, a gray wolf that embarked on an epic journey of over 500 miles through Oregon and California in 2011. OR7&#8217;s wanderings marked the first confirmed sighting of a wolf in California since the 1920s. Experts believe that the Shasta Pack may have originated from Oregon&#8217;s Rogue River Pack, where OR7 serves as the breeding male.</p>

<h2 class="wp-block-heading">Legal Protections and Management Plan</h2>

<p>Wolves in California enjoy legal protection under both the state&#8217;s and federal Endangered Species Acts. These laws prohibit any form of harassment, harm, or hunting of wolves. Additionally, the state is finalizing a comprehensive management plan to ensure the peaceful coexistence of wolves and humans.</p>

<h2 class="wp-block-heading">Potential Impacts and Concerns</h2>

<p>While the return of wolves to California has sparked excitement among conservationists, it has also raised concerns, particularly among livestock owners. Wolves are known to prey on livestock, and their presence can pose a threat to ranchers. However, it is important to note that wolves rarely pose a direct threat to humans.</p>

<h2 class="wp-block-heading">Balancing Conservation and Human Interests</h2>

<p>The management plan being developed by the state aims to strike a balance between wolf conservation and the protection of human interests. The plan will include criteria for delisting wolves from the endangered species list, acknowledging that successful recovery efforts should ultimately lead to the removal of protective measures.</p>

<h2 class="wp-block-heading">Trail Camera Captures Reveal Wolf Pack</h2>

<p>The discovery of the Shasta Pack was made possible thanks to trail cameras placed in remote areas of Siskiyou County. These cameras captured valuable footage of the wolves, providing biologists with crucial data for monitoring their movements and behavior.</p>

										<content:encoded><![CDATA[<h2 class="wp-block-heading">Oregon Chub: From Near-Extinction to Recovery</h2>

<h2 class="wp-block-heading">Habitat Loss and Decline</h2>

<p>In the early 1990s, the Oregon chub faced a dire situation. Its habitat in the backwaters of Oregon&#8217;s Willimette River had been drained for flood control and agricultural purposes, reducing its population to a mere 1,000 individuals. Invasive species further exacerbated the chub&#8217;s decline, preying on the remaining fish. Confined to a few isolated streams, the Oregon chub seemed destined for extinction.</p>

<h2 class="wp-block-heading">Conservation Efforts and Population Recovery</h2>

<p>Recognizing the critical need for conservation, wildlife agencies and conservation organizations implemented a comprehensive recovery plan. Efforts focused on restoring and protecting the chub&#8217;s habitat, including reconnecting backwater areas and improving water quality. Invasive species were controlled and managed to minimize their impact on the fish population.</p>

<h2 class="wp-block-heading">Success Story: First Fish Species Delisted</h2>

<p>Thanks to these dedicated conservation efforts, the Oregon chub has made a remarkable recovery. Populations have rebounded to over 150,000, and the fish is now thriving in its restored habitat. In 2014, the U.S. Fish and Wildlife Service proposed delisting the Oregon chub from the Endangered Species List, a historic milestone for conservation. If approved, the Oregon chub will become the first fish species in the United States to be successfully recovered and removed from the list.</p>

<h2 class="wp-block-heading">Factors Contributing to Recovery</h2>

<p>Several factors have played a crucial role in the Oregon chub&#8217;s recovery:</p>

<ul class="wp-block-list">
<li><strong>Habitat restoration:</strong> Reconnecting backwaters and improving water quality provided essential spawning and rearing grounds for the chub.</li>
<li><strong>Invasive species control:</strong> Managing invasive predators and competitors allowed the chub population to stabilize and grow.</li>
<li><strong>Conservation partnerships:</strong> Collaboration between government agencies, non-profit organizations, and private landowners ensured a comprehensive and coordinated approach to recovery efforts.</li>
<li><strong>Adaptive management:</strong> Scientists and conservationists closely monitored the chub&#8217;s progress and adjusted management strategies as needed to optimize recovery efforts.</li>
